[ ] Verify clock skew across all Brightloom build agents before the signing ceremony begins. Plugin authors: signatures minted while any agent drifts more than 90 seconds from the Harrowgate reference clock will be rejected at publish time, so confirm NTP sync status on every agent in your pool and record the measured offsets in the ceremony log. If the timekeeper account itself is locked, it must be recovered first. Its recovery passphrase is recorded directly beneath this item.

strongbox words: oliael-gilax-lamael

Subject: Turnstile counter cut-over complete

Team — the Gatewick counter at Harrowfield Stadium is now on the new tally service. Old feed stays read-only for two weeks. Expect brief count mismatches during the first match day; reconcile nightly. Escalate anything over 2% variance. The live service runs with the configuration shown below.

config for bahop-baduf:
[kasion]
team = lamath
access_code = ac_d807e5
host = kasion.paliqcloud.corp
port = 4000
owner = julix.tamvan
peer = frair.qorvelsoft.local

## Break-Glass Access: Kestrel Kiosk Watchdog

The Kestrel kiosk watchdog restarts the shell if heartbeats stop for ninety seconds. During a security review, break-glass access may be needed to suspend the watchdog without tripping tamper alerts. Two-person approval is logged automatically. Once approval is granted, suspend the watchdog from the maintenance console using the recovery passphrase below.

vault phrase of tagag-yadup = ralys-caseth-novys-istael